everyone is going to say XChat/HexChat but Konversation has the most full featured of any graphical IRC client, especially the bookmarking features which is especially good if you do everything in one server like Freenode

forgot to add, I also used BitchX on some of my Linux boxes but it's fallen out of favor and IIRC most distros no longer even have it in their repos. I think the BSD's might have it but as f as I know it's not being updated anymore.
